Russian forces down 2 Ukrainian fighter jets in Kharkov

Russian aerospace forces destroy 44 objects of Ukrainian military infrastructure in Kharkov, and DPR Armed Forces shoot down a Tochka-U missile over Khartsyzk.

Russian air defense systems shot down two Ukrainian fighter jets MiG-29 in the northeastern Kharkov region on Sunday, Russian Defense Ministry Spokesperson Igor Konashenkov confirmed.

"The Russian air defense shot down two Ukrainian planes MiG-29 in flight near the towns of Fedorivka and Zavody in the Kharkov Region," Konashenkov told journalists.

Russian aerospace forces have also destroyed another 44 objects of Ukrainian military infrastructure, the spokesperson noted.

Russian Forces free hostages held in Mariupol Mosque

This comes as Konashenkov said on Sunday that  Russian special troops released and rescued Muslims imprisoned by Ukrainian Nazis in a mosque in Mariupol.

"During the offensive aimed at liberating the city of Mariupol, at the request of Turkish President R. [Tayyip] Erdogan, a special operation was carried out in the Primorsky district on April 16 to free hostages held by Ukrainian Nazis in a Turkish mosque," Konashenkov said.

29 militants, including foreign mercenaries, were killed in the process, and the mosque was successfully unblocked.

"The hostages, citizens of one of the CIS countries, were released and taken to a safe place," Konashenkov added.

On Saturday,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ky said Ukraine will walk away from the negotiations table with Russia if Kiev's troops in Mariupol are eliminated.

DPR Armed Forces shoot down Ukrainian Tochka-U missile

In a similar context, the armed forces of the Donetsk People's Republic (DPR) shot down Sunday a Ukrainian Tochka-U missile over the city of Khartsyzk, with more than 20 houses damaged by fragments, the DPR Territorial Defense Headquarters announced.

Earlier in the day, a civilian was reported to have been injured during the shelling of Khartsyzk by Ukrainian troops.

"On Palm Sunday, the nationalists used a Tochka-U tactical missile system against Khartsyzk residents. The Ukrainian militants once again used a Tochka-U tactical missile system to hit the DPR rear," the headquarters said on Telegram.

According to the DPR Territorial Defense Headquarters, "Our air defense intercepted the missile over Khartsyzk, but its fragments damaged more than 20 houses."
